Output 2d5fa516ef7ff6983cf44c2ccf3f106e111db0ab57e20eb20765187e993852e3:76

value
1345523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55bced42f2d730832e5b39405be8f5a539fd1f14 OP_EQUAL
address
39WMgiMEW4QnSfZribRPpm16N3LHpEUZhQ
transaction
2d5fa516ef7ff6983cf44c2ccf3f106e111db0ab57e20eb20765187e993852e3
confirmations
191896
spent
true